Food Worker Fired After Video Slamming MAGA Customers
A food worker at a Mexican restaurant lost her job after a viral video showed her berating MAGA supporters. She told them they should be banned from enjoying the cuisine due to their politics sparking a firestorm. The clip shared by reporter Eric Daugherty captures her saying they are insane and sick for getting mad at her stance.
The worker identified as Maria Gomez unleashed her rant after spotting Trump hats at a table. She argued Mexican food isn’t for those backing policies she ties to anti-immigrant hate. Customers filmed her outburst which racked up 2 million views online in 48 hours.
Management fired Gomez within a day citing a zero-tolerance policy on staff harassing patrons. The restaurant in Tucson faced boycott calls from Trump fans but also praise from critics of his border wall. Owners issued a statement condemning her actions as unprofessional.
Gomez doubled down in a follow-up post saying she stands by her words despite the ax. She claims MAGA voters back illegal immigration crackdowns that hurt her family. Supporters rallied to her side online with some vowing to fund her next gig.
The video shows diners arguing back that food has no politics and they just wanted tacos. One called her unhinged as she yelled over their table mid-meal. It cuts off as a manager steps in to de-escalate the heated clash.
